Understanding the Importance of Brake Modifications
When it comes to drifting, having a reliable braking system is vital. The following reasons highlight why brake modifications are essential:
- Improved Stopping Power: Enhanced brakes provide better stopping distances, crucial during high-speed maneuvers.
- Heat Dissipation: Upgraded brakes can handle higher temperatures, reducing the risk of brake fade.
- Better Modulation: Improved brake systems allow for finer control, essential for maintaining drift angles.
- Increased Durability: Quality components can withstand the rigors of drifting, leading to longer-lasting performance.
Essential Brake Modifications
1. Upgraded Brake Pads
Investing in high-performance brake pads is one of the simplest yet most effective modifications. Look for pads designed for high-temperature applications that provide better bite and fade resistance.
2. Performance Brake Rotors
Upgrading to slotted or drilled rotors can significantly improve heat dissipation and braking performance. These rotors help reduce the likelihood of brake fade during prolonged drifting sessions.
3. Stainless Steel Brake Lines
Replacing rubber brake lines with stainless steel lines enhances brake feel and response. Stainless steel lines resist expansion under pressure, providing a firmer pedal feel.
4. Upgraded Master Cylinder
An upgraded master cylinder can improve brake pedal response and overall braking performance. A larger master cylinder provides more fluid volume, enhancing braking force.
5. Brake Bias Adjuster
A brake bias adjuster allows drivers to fine-tune the brake balance between the front and rear wheels. This adjustment can help optimize control during drifts and improve overall handling.
6. Drift-Specific Brake Kits
Consider investing in a drift-specific brake kit designed for the 240SX. These kits often include matched components that work together to provide optimal performance during drifting.
Safety Considerations
While modifications can enhance performance, safety should always be a priority. Here are some safety considerations to keep in mind:
- Regular Maintenance: Ensure all brake components are regularly inspected and maintained.
- Use Quality Parts: Always choose reputable brands for brake components to ensure reliability.
- Test Before Competition: Conduct thorough tests in a controlled environment before heading to competitive events.
